Whittaker fires Rangers

Whittaker fires Rangers

10/03/2010 8:30 AM

Steven Whittaker's impressive goalscoring form continued as Rangers restored its 13-point advantage at the top of the Scottish Premier League with a 2-0 win at Kilmarnock.

The Ibrox full-back netted his 11th goal of the season before Kenny Miller doubled the advantage for the Scottish champions at Rugby Park.

Killie had held Rangers to a draw here earlier in the season, before wrecking Robbie Keane's debut with a win over Celtic, but failed to overcome the Old Firm on this occasion.

Motherwell extended its unbeaten run to 11 games against St Mirren in their clash but had Buddies' substitute Andy Dorman to thank for their point at St Mirren Park.

With a dull game going nowhere Dorman replaced Alan Johnston on the hour-mark then missed two good chances within five minutes.

The Paisley midfielder twice had only Well keeper John Ruddy to beat but missed the target on both occasions leaving the home side without a win in its past 10 SPL matches, although the draw took it four ahead of bottom side Falkirk.
